Grade A, and why
makefile-validator sc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 4d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Makefile Validator
Overview
Use this skill to validate Makefiles with a local-first, deterministic flow.
Default validator entrypoint:
bash scripts/validate_makefile.sh <makefile-path>
Validation layers:
- Dependency preflight (
python3,pip3,make) - GNU make syntax check (
make -n --dry-run) whenmakeis available mbake validatembake format --check- Custom security, best-practice, and optimization checks
- Optional
checkmakeandunmakechecks when installed
Trigger Guidance
Use this skill when the request includes Makefile quality, linting, validation, hardening, or troubleshooting.
Trigger Phrases
- "Validate this Makefile"
- "Lint my
.mkfile" - "Find issues in this build Makefile"
- "Check Makefile security problems"
- "Review this Makefile before CI"
Non-Trigger Examples
- Creating a brand new Makefile from scratch (use
makefile-generator) - Running build targets as part of delivery
- General shell scripting work unrelated to Makefiles
Deterministic Execution Model
Run from this skill directory for shortest commands:
cd devops-skills-plugin/skills/makefile-validator
Step 1: Preflight
- Confirm target file exists and is readable.
- Confirm whether file edits are allowed (
writable) or only suggestions can be returned (read-only). - Prefer the default validator path first; use fallbacks only when blocked by environment constraints.
Step 2: Baseline Validation (Default Path)
# From skill directory
bash scripts/validate_makefile.sh <makefile-path>
# From repository root
bash devops-skills-plugin/skills/makefile-validator/scripts/validate_makefile.sh <makefile-path>
Always record:
- command executed
- exit code
- summary counts (
Errors,Warnings,Info) - issue locations reported by tools
Step 3: Interpret Output and Exit Code
| Exit code | Meaning | Expected summary line | Action |
|---|---|---|---|
0 |
no blocking findings | Validation PASSED |
optional improvements only |
1 |
warning-only result | Validation PASSED with warnings |
fix recommended; merge policy dependent |
2 |
error result | Validation FAILED - errors must be fixed |
fix required, then rerun |
